Skip to content

碎片笔记

日常中,我们需要积累的不止是成篇的博客,还有很多碎片化的小知识点,每次遇到了,就得百度,问AI,如果不进行积累,那么很容易每次都会重复上述动作,所以,需要一个这么一个'输入口'积累碎片笔记

作为第一版,在展示端仅提供一个展示层面的接口,不提供相应的后端和输入端。

ts
// config.mts
export default defineConfigWithTheme<ThemeConfig>({
  // ...
  themeConfig: {
    // ...
    memo: { 
      memoUrl: "xxx", 
      memoUser: "xxxx", 
      memoToken: "xxx", 
    }, 
  }
})

memoUrl

  • 要求:必选
  • 碎片笔记的接口地址

memoUser

  • 要求:必选
  • 笔记的用户名称

memoToken

  • 要求:必选
  • 接口token

接口说明

  • Get
  • token作为参数传入,非请求头
  • 返回的数据格式为:
ts
{
  code: 200 //状态码
  data: [Memo,...] // 笔记数组
}
ts
// 其中content 和 updatedAt为必选项
interface Memo {
  _id: string,
  content: string,
  createdAt: Date,
  tags: string[],
  updatedAt: Date,
  userId: string,
}
夜茶 2020 ~ 2026